The property that describes whether circulating air motions will be strong or weak is known as atmospheric stability. An atmosphere is considered stable when air parcels tend to resist vertical movement, leading to weak circulating air motions. Conversely, an unstable atmosphere allows for strong vertical motions and circulation.
